Proteus使用教程:从入门到仿真一条龙(手把手教学!)

Proteus使用教程:从入门到仿真一条龙(手把手教学!)

一、Proteus是什么鬼?(新手必看!)

Proteus这个EDA工具可太有意思了!它就像电子工程师的"虚拟实验室",既能画电路图又能做仿真(划重点)。现在最新版本已经能仿真STM32、Arduino这些热门单片机,还能跑Python脚本(惊不惊喜?!)

这里要特别注意ISIS和ARES的区别:

ISIS:电路图绘制+仿真主战场(我们主要玩这个)ARES:PCB设计专业户(布线狂魔专用)

二、安装避坑指南(血泪经验!)

虽然网上有很多破解版,但咱还是推荐用官方评估版(正版香啊!)。安装时这几个雷区千万别踩:

路径别用中文!(否则仿真必报错)杀毒软件先关掉!(某些文件会被误杀)安装完一定重启!(不然元件库加载不全)

(注意:这里只是示意图,具体以实际版本为准)

三、五分钟上手基础操作(手别抖!)

1. 新建工程三连击

① 左上角File→New Project

② 给工程起个骚气的名字

③ 选择默认模板(新手选DEFAULT就行)

2. 元件库使用秘籍

按快捷键P调出元件库,教你几个搜索骚操作:

搜单片机直接输"89C51"、“STM32F103”搜电阻输入"RES"(别傻傻打全称resistor!)搜LED要加型号,比如"LED-YELLOW"

3. 连线三大绝招

自动连线:点选引脚后直接拉线(适合直线连接)手动布线:按住Ctrl键画折线(走线强迫症必备)网络标号:用LBL工具给线命名(复杂电路救星)

四、第一个仿真项目(LED闪烁搞起!)

来做个51单片机控制LED的经典案例:

#include

void main(){

while(1){

P1 = 0x00; // 全亮

delay(500);

P1 = 0xFF; // 全灭

delay(500);

}

}

仿真设置四步走:

右键单片机→Edit Properties加载hex文件点击左下角播放按钮开始仿真按空格键暂停/继续右键元件→Digital Oscilloscope看波形

(重要提示!仿真速度记得调成"Real Time",不然LED闪得跟疯了一样)

五、仿真翻车急救指南(必收藏!)

1. 元件找不到?

试试这些骚操作:

检查元件库是否加载完整用""通配符搜索(比如LM358*)去官网下载新元件库

2. 仿真报错怎么办?

常见错误代码解析:

ERROR 01:电源没接(赶紧检查VCC/VDD)ERROR 05:元件参数错误(双击元件检查数值)ERROR 10:程序未加载(重新导入hex文件)

3. 波形显示异常?

示波器使用三大诀窍:

触发方式选"自动"时基调到ms级通道耦合选"DC"

六、高级玩家必备技巧(老鸟直呼内行!)

1. 快捷键大全

F12:开始/停止仿真(比鼠标点快10倍!)Ctrl+Z:撤销操作(手滑救星)Ctrl+F:查找元件(不用满屏找)

2. 脚本仿真黑科技

试试用Python控制仿真:

vsmScript = """

print("电压值:", vsmGetAnalogPin(0))

vsmSetDigitalPin(1, True)

"""

(这个功能做智能控制超好用!)

3. 多人协作妙招

用"Design Explorer"功能实现:

版本对比模块化设计团队注释

七、仿真性能优化(电脑不卡了!)

这些设置能让你的仿真速度飞起:

关掉不必要的测量仪器降低示波器采样率使用"Virtual Terminal"代替真实串口勾选"Use Fast Models"选项

(实测优化后仿真速度提升300%!)

八、常见问题答疑(你肯定遇到过!)

Q:仿真时元件变灰怎么办?

A:说明该元件不支持仿真,换仿真模型或使用替代元件

Q:如何保存仿真波形?

A:右键示波器→Export Data,支持CSV和BIN格式

Q:3D视图在哪里?

A:在ARES模块里,做完PCB可以生成酷炫的3D效果图

九、资源推荐(少走弯路!)

官方元件库索引表(官网可下载)仿真模型开发指南(进阶必备)社区论坛:www.example-forum.com(非引流,纯分享)

十、结语(别急着关!)

Proteus这玩意越用越上头!刚开始可能觉得复杂,但掌握这些技巧后你会发现:

电路调试不用再焊板子程序验证不用等快递设计方案秒变可视化

(最后啰嗦一句:仿真通过≠实物能用,记得留足电压余量啊!)

下次准备教大家用Proteus做智能家居控制系统仿真,想看的评论区扣1!有啥问题尽管砸过来,咱们下期见~